PHP ရှိ OOP တွင် ဖိုင်များအတွင်း အမည်နေရာများ
namespace command ကို
class အဓိပ္ပာယ်ဖွင့်ဆိုချက်များ ပါရှိသော ဖိုင်များတွင်သာမက
အခြားမည်သည့် ဖိုင်တွင်မဆို ရေးနိုင်ပါသည်။
ဥပမာအားဖြင့်၊ ဖိုင်
index.php တွင် အမည်နေရာတစ်ခု သတ်မှတ်ကြပါစို့:
<?php
namespace Admin;
?>
ဖိုင် index.php တွင်
Controller class ၏ object တစ်ခု ဖန်တီးသည်ဆိုပါစို့:
<?php
namespace Admin;
new \Admin\Controller;
?>
object ဖန်တီးခြင်းသည် class နှင့် အတူတူသော အမည်နေရာတွင် ဖြစ်ပျက်နေသည်ကို ထည့်သွင်းစဉ်းစားပြီး object ဖန်တီးရန် code ကို ရိုးရှင်းအောင်ပြုလုပ်ပါ။